In today’s rapidly evolving digital environment, the importance of maintaining an updated and efficient proxy ip list cannot be overstated. proxy ips play a crucial role in ensuring privacy, security, and performance for various online tasks, such as web scraping, data collection, and bypassing geographic restrictions. However, as IP addresses can become unreliable or blocked over time, regular updates to the proxy list are necessary to maintain optimal performance. In this article, we will explore strategies and best practices for efficiently managing and updating proxy IP lists to ensure consistent and smooth operations for users, businesses, and service providers.
Before diving into the methods for updating proxy IP lists, it is essential to understand their significance. Proxy IPs act as intermediaries between a user and the internet. When a request is made, the proxy IP handles the request, masks the user’s original IP address, and forwards the request to the target server. This provides several advantages, such as enhancing privacy, bypassing geographical restrictions, and helping avoid IP blocks during tasks like web scraping.
However, as proxies are used extensively across various industries, their effectiveness is often short-lived. Many websites and services have mechanisms to detect and block proxy IPs, which can lead to downtime and inefficiency. Hence, keeping the proxy IP list regularly updated is crucial to ensure that users do not experience disruptions in their services or operations.
Outdated proxy IPs can cause several issues, both technical and operational. One of the most significant risks is the blocking or blacklisting of proxies. Websites and services often monitor IP addresses and flag suspicious ones, especially those showing unusual patterns of behavior, such as rapid and repetitive requests. When this occurs, these IPs are blocked, making them useless for future tasks.
Furthermore, outdated proxy lists may lead to slower connection speeds or poor performance, as proxies that are no longer functioning correctly or are overloaded with requests tend to result in latency. This can severely affect business operations, especially for those relying on proxies for scraping data, automating tasks, or conducting market research. Regular updates help mitigate these issues and maintain high efficiency.
There are several strategies that can be employed to regularly update proxy IP lists. Depending on the complexity and scale of operations, users can either use manual methods or automated solutions. Here, we will look at both approaches.
For small-scale operations or individuals who do not have large volumes of traffic or requests, manual updates may be sufficient. This involves periodically reviewing the proxy IP list and removing inactive or blocked proxies while adding new, reliable ones.
The process typically includes the following steps:
- Monitor Proxy Performance: Regularly check the health and performance of each proxy in the list. This can be done by running tests on proxy speed, latency, and success rates.
- Remove Blocked or Slow Proxies: Identify proxies that have been blacklisted or are consistently slow and remove them from the list. Proxies that have failed to connect or responded with errors should be discarded.
- Add New Proxies: Continuously search for new, reliable proxy sources. This may involve purchasing new proxies, signing up for proxy services, or collecting fresh IPs from trusted networks.
Although manual updates can be effective for smaller operations, they are time-consuming and labor-intensive. For larger enterprises or services requiring continuous proxy use, automation is often more efficient.
For businesses or individuals managing large-scale operations, automated updates using proxy management software or services are the best solution. These tools provide real-time monitoring of proxy performance, automatically rotating proxies, and adding new ones to the list without manual intervention.
Some key features of automated solutions include:
- Proxy Rotation: Automated systems can rotate proxies at specified intervals or after a certain number of requests, reducing the likelihood of IP blocks and ensuring optimal use of available proxies.
- Real-Time Monitoring and Alerts: Proxy management software can monitor proxy health and send alerts if a proxy becomes slow or is blocked. This ensures that users are always aware of the status of their proxy list.
- Proxy Validation: These tools often include automated proxy validation features that check whether proxies are working, performing well, or need to be replaced.
- Scalability: Automated systems can handle large numbers of proxies, making them suitable for enterprises that require thousands or even millions of IPs for their operations.
These automated tools help save time and ensure proxies are always up-to-date and functioning efficiently. They are especially valuable for tasks like data scraping, e-commerce, and SEO that require a constant flow of reliable proxy IPs.
While updating proxy IPs regularly is essential, there are several best practices that can help maintain their efficiency over time.
Relying on a single source of proxies can lead to potential risks, as all proxies could be blocked or blacklisted simultaneously. To mitigate this, it is important to diversify the proxy sources. This can involve using different providers, acquiring residential or mobile proxies, and mixing both paid and free proxies to reduce dependency on one source.
Constantly track how proxies are being used within the system. Excessive use of the same proxy over a short period can trigger blocks or slowdowns. By using a rotation strategy, spreading requests across multiple proxies, and maintaining a balanced load, the overall efficiency and lifespan of proxy IPs can be extended.
Proxy validation is a crucial step to ensure that the proxies in use are functioning optimally. This involves checking their responsiveness, speed, and anonymity levels. Regular validation ensures that only high-quality proxies are maintained in the list, improving performance.
Using real-time monitoring systems helps detect when a proxy is blocked, slow, or performing poorly. This allows quick action to replace ineffective proxies before they affect the overall operation.
Regularly updating proxy IP lists is a critical task for ensuring continued efficiency and optimal performance in any online task that relies on proxies. Whether using manual or automated methods, the key to success lies in consistent monitoring, validation, and timely replacement of unreliable proxies. By following the best practices outlined in this article, users can maintain a robust proxy system that ensures high uptime, fast connections, and uninterrupted operations. For businesses relying on proxies for sensitive tasks like data scraping, automation, and anonymity, a well-maintained proxy list is an essential asset to achieving long-term success.